native mobile app

A native mobile app is software designed for a specific mobile operating system, like iOS or Android. Native apps offer optimal performance and user experience by leveraging the full range of device capabilities and features.

How are Progressive Web Apps different from traditional web apps?

Progressive Web Apps (PWAs) provide a more advanced and seamless user experience compared to traditional web apps. PWAs are built using modern web technologies and can be accessed through a web browser or installed on a user’s home screen. They offer features like offline access, push notifications, and device hardware access, making them more similar to native mobile apps. Additionally, PWAs are responsive, meaning they adapt to any device or screen size. They load quickly, even on slow networks, and are highly discoverable by search engines. On the other hand, traditional web apps require a constant internet connection, lack advanced features, and are typically slower.
